-1

JPanel 内でランダムなボックスを描画するプログラムを設計しています。整数の最大値を宣言する方法はありますか? プログラムは、ランダムな高さと幅でなければならないと言っていますが、JPanel の範囲内にとどまる必要があります。

4

1 に答える 1

0
Integer.MAX_VALUE

もちろん、カスタムの最大値を設定しようとしている場合を除きます。次に、このようなことを行うには、ランダムのドキュメントを読む必要があります。

public class TestingStuff {
  public final int MAX;

  TestingStuff() {    
    Random r = new Random();
    MAX = r.nextInt(Math.abs(r.nextInt()));
    System.out.println(MAX);
  }

  public static void main(String args[]) {
    TestingStuff t = new TestingStuff();    
  }
}

これを作成している間、MAX を static として宣言し、初期化する際に問題がありました。静的または最終的なものにすることができるようです。

于 2013-04-23T15:45:59.653 に答える